Abstract

An object is identified or tracked within a volume by projecting a light beam encoded with one or more predefined properties to have a predefined optical structure into the volume. A detector captures light from the predefined optical structure reflected from the volume. By analyzing one or more characteristics of light from the predefined optical structure reflected from the object, the object is segmented from the volume.
